Anyone with any info on the airports in Amarillo, TX? Planning a short trip there for spring break, and need to choose between the international airport, KAMA, and a small what looks to be county run airport, KTDW that has some negative reviews. Thanks for any feedback!

Hi Steve:

We did Spring Break there in 2008. Flew into KAMA, the name of the FBO escapes me. Service was fine. Be careful of the prohibited airspace NE of the field (Pantex plant - they manufacture nuclear warheads there, so they won't take it lightly if you violate their airspace). I assume you will hike Palo Duro Canyon:
Cliffs in Palo Duro Canyon park
Cliffs in Palo Duro Canyon park
There is also a great museum in Canyon, TX on the college campus. It has everything from dinosaurs to the history of the area, to windmills:

I flew into KAMA two years ago with CFIDave. We spent the night and walked down the street (Interstate 40 - Route 66) to a place with giant steaks. The FBO was great, no issues.

Amarillo is nice, I stopped by there for lunch a few years ago in the middle of a nearly coast-to-coast trip. Nice diner right on the airport, if I recall correctly. Two things surprised me, too:

a) it's in the middle of what looks like wide open area, and yet it's super busy traffic-wise
b) despite what every ounce of my SoCal Spanish placename experience tells me, it's apparently pronounced am-mah-RILL-lo, and not ah-mah-RI-yo, and that was news to my non-Texan self.
